The Dead Sea is the lowest point on earth, surrounded by the stunning landscape of the Negev. The saline water of the lake give lead to the name "Dead Sea" because fish can't survive in the salty waters. The other result of the salty water of the Dead Sea is their renowned health and healing properties and the unique feature that one can float naturally in them.
